Cherry Tree Woods in London

Write your review of Cherry Tree Woods
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0.6 mi
Highgate Wood
Muswell Hill Rd
London N10 3JN
0.8 mi
City of London Corporation
Heathfield House, 432, Archway Rd
London N6 4JH
1.4 mi
Waterlow park
Highgate Hill
London N6 5HF
1.9 mi
Golders Hill Park
West Heath Avenue
London NW11 7QP
2.1 mi
Parliament Hill
Parliament Hill
London NW3 2TA
2.1 mi
Stationers Park
Mayfield Road
London N8 9LP